site stats

Java栈实现

Web5 mag 2024 · 题目说明: 1、这个栈可以存储java中任何引用类型的数据 2、在栈中提供push方法模拟压栈 3、使用pop方法模拟弹栈 4、栈满了或者空了要有提示信息 5、默认 … Web19 mar 2024 · java栈的实现有两种方式:一.使用数组来实现://使用数组实现栈,功能包括进行内存扩展publicclassStack{privateint[]data;privateintlength;//表示初始化栈的内存长 …

Python 栈(后进先出) 极客教程 - geek-docs.com

WebJava 使用泛型实现栈数据结构 不会写代码 使用泛型,实现栈数据结构(本例为链式栈)。 栈是一种运算受限的线性表,是一种先进后出的数据结构,限定只能在一端进行插入和 … Web21 giu 2024 · Java 中没有栈对应的的接口,但是有Stack 类,是基于 Vector 实现的。 Java中更推荐使用 Deque 的实现类,来完成栈的相关操作,因为 Vector 的相关方法都 … terri miller portsmouth va https://nextgenimages.com

leetcode-2024/README.md at main · kilric/leetcode-2024

WebGet started with Java today. Are you a software developer looking for JDK downloads? Web4 set 2024 · Java Stack 类 栈是Vector的一个子类,它实现了一个标准的后进先出的栈。 堆栈只定义了默认构造函数,用来创建一个空栈。 堆栈除了包括由Vector定义的所有方 … Web6 lug 2024 · 打开你的终端 然后找到jdk所在的目录,有一个bin目录,里面就是各种java工具,大部分计算机软件都是这个逻辑,尤其是开源免费的软件 java是典型的软件,缺省不带有gui,所以你需要打开终端才能用 着就是计算机得本质,输入各种命令,然后执行你的程序,最后输出结果 你认为的那些图标,双击启动那些都是傻瓜化的操作方式,跟真正计算机做 … trifold key case

Java 编程语言 - 百度百科

Category:Java实现栈的入栈和出栈等基本操作 - CSDN博客

Tags:Java栈实现

Java栈实现

简单实现一个 Java Web 服务器框架 - 知乎 - 知乎专栏

WebLearn Java Java is a popular programming language. Java is used to develop mobile apps, web apps, desktop apps, games and much more. Start learning Java now » Examples in Each Chapter Our "Try it Yourself" editor makes it easy to learn Java. You can edit Java code and view the result in your browser. Example Get your own Java Server Web18 mar 2024 · 主要介绍了Java基于链表实现栈的方法,结合实例形式详细分析了Java基于链表实现栈的原理、操作步骤与相关注意事项,需要的朋友可以参考下 Java 实现 一个 计算器

Java栈实现

Did you know?

Web5 apr 2024 · Java是一种广泛使用的计算机编程语言,拥有跨平台、面向对象、泛型编程的特性,广泛应用于企业级Web应用开发和移动应用开发。 任职于Sun微系统的詹姆斯·高斯林等人于1990年代初开发Java语言的雏形,最初被命名为Oak,目标设置在家用电器等小型系统的编程语言,应用在电视机、电话、闹钟、烤面包机等家用电器的控制和通信。 由于这 … Web6 lug 2024 · 采用java实现,实现了常用的数据结构,包括顺序表、链表、队列、栈(数组实现和链表实现)、二叉树(二叉排序树)、图(深度优先、广度优先) leetcode怎么搜 …

Web😏 LeetCode solutions in any programming language 多种编程语言实现 LeetCode、《剑指 Offer(第 2 版)》、《程序员面试金典(第 6 版)》题解 - ST/README.md at main · maxiaotian520/ST

WebJavaSE基础是Java中级程序员的起点,是帮助你从小白到懂得编程的必经之路。 在Java基础板块中有6个子模块的学习: 基础语法,可帮助你建立基本的编程逻辑思维; 面向对象,以对象方式去编写优美的Java程序; 集合,后期开发中存储数据必备技术; IO,对磁盘文件进行读取和写入基础操作; 多线程与并发,提高程序效率; 异常,编写代码逻辑更加 … Web😏 LeetCode solutions in any programming language 多种编程语言实现 LeetCode、《剑指 Offer(第 2 版)》、《程序员面试金典(第 6 版)》题解 - leetcode-2/README.md at main · bapuqln/leetcode-2

Web这里将栈设计为Java接口,目的是实现栈的底层有很多。 例如数组、链表、二叉树等等。 他们都将调用这个Stack接口。 涉及的函数方法: 涉及的函数不多,所以实现起来也会比 …

Web【Java实现】栈和队列就是这么简单 Java3y 13 人赞同了该文章 一、前言 上一篇已经讲过了链表【Java实现单向链表】了,它跟数组都是线性结构的基础,本文主要讲解线性结构的应用:栈和队列 如果写错的地方希望大 … terri miller photographyWeb21 lug 2024 · 一、采用 数组 实现栈 提示:每次入栈之前先判断栈的容量是否够用,如果不够用就用 Arrays.copyOf () 进行扩容 import java.util.Arrays; /** * 数组实现栈 * @param … trifold kids walletWebJava 实例 - 栈的实现 Java 实例 以下实例演示了用户如何通过创建用于插入元素的自定义函数 push() 方法和用于弹出元素的 pop() 方法来实现栈: MyStack.java 文件 [mycode3 type='java'] public class MyStack { private int maxSize; private long[] stackArray; p.. terri moncrief dayton ohioWeb😏 LeetCode solutions in any programming language 多种编程语言实现 LeetCode、《剑指 Offer(第 2 版)》、《程序员面试金典(第 6 版)》题解 - leetcode-1/README.md at main · beyondyyh/leetcode-1 terri monsters universityWebOracle Java 许可重要信息 从 2024 年 4 月 16 起的发行版更改了 Oracle Java 许可。 适用于 Oracle Java SE 的 Oracle 技术网许可协议 与以前的 Oracle Java 许可有很大差异。 此许可允许某些免费使用(例如个人使用和开发使用),而根据以前的 Oracle Java 许可获得授权的其他使用可能会不再支持。 tri fold ladies purseWeb18 mar 2014 · Java 教程 Java 简介 Java 下载安装 Java 入门 Java 语法 Java 注释 Java 变量 Java 数据类型 Java 数据类型转换 Java 运算符 Java 字符串 Java 数学方法 Java 布尔值 Java If...Else Java Switch Java While 循环 Java For 循环 Java Break/Continue Java 数组 Java 方法 Java 方法 Java 方法参数 Java 方法 ... trifold knotWeb如上面的动画所示,我们首先将根结点推入到栈中;然后我们尝试第一个邻居 B 并将结点 B 推入到栈中;等等等等。 当我们到达最深的结点 E 时,我们需要回溯。 当我们回溯时,我们将从栈中 弹出最深的结点 ,这实际上是推入到栈中的 最后一个结点 。 结点的处理顺序是 完全相反的顺序 ,就像它们被 添加 到栈中一样,它是后进先出(LIFO)。 这就是我们在 … tri fold keyboard white